Cranbrook south on 95 to the Kingsgate border. Bonner's Ferry -> Sandpoint -> Couer d'Alene -> Spokanne -> Sasquatch. Going to Sasq was really quick at the border. Coming back was a big lineup because of the long weekend. But it lead to a 2km dance party on the highway, so it was all good.

This is the way that we go as well, but we bypass Couer d'Alene and head straight for Spokane from Sandpoint. It's a nice drive through there.

Also, I've never encountered any long border line ups either time I've been to Sasquatch.
